The global denture market is experiencing unprecedented growth momentum, positioning itself as one of the most dynamic segments within the dental prosthetics industry. The global denture market was valued at approximately USD 2.95 billion in 2023 and is anticipated to reach USD 5.4 bill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 6.2% from 2024 to 2033. This robust expansion reflects the convergence of demographic shifts, technological innovations, and evolving patient expectations in oral healthcare.

Key Market Segments and Analysis
Product Type Segmentation
Complete Dentures:Β Complete dentures dominated the market and accounted for a market revenue share of 64.1% in 2023. This dominance stems from the increasing prevalence of edentulism among the aging population and improved manufacturing techniques that enhance comfort and aesthetics.
Partial Dentures:Β The partial dentures segment represents a rapidly growing market component, driven by lifestyle factors and traumatic tooth loss across various age groups. The partial dentures segment is expected to grow at the fastest CAGR in the global dentures market during the forecast period.
Material Innovation
Acrylic Dentures:Β Acrylic dentures dominated the dentures market in 2023, accounting for 48.2% of the market share. The popularity of acrylic materials continues due to their affordability, lightweight properties, and ease of modification.
Digital Materials:Β Advanced materials incorporating CAD/CAM technology and 3D printing capabilities are revolutionizing denture manufacturing, offering enhanced precision and customization options.
Usage Categories
Removable Dentures:Β The removable segment dominated the market and accounted for the largest revenue share of 62% in 2023. Traditional removable dentures remain popular due to their cost-effectiveness and non-invasive nature.
Fixed Dentures:Β The fixed dentures segment is expected to witness the fastest CAGR over the forecast period from 2024 to 2033. While more expensive initially, fixed dentures offer long-term value and eliminate the need for frequent replacements.
Major Market Drivers
Demographic Transformation
The global aging population represents the primary catalyst for market expansion. The proportion of individuals over 60 years is expected to increased nearly from 12.0% in 2015 to 22.0% in 2025. This demographic shift directly correlates with increased tooth loss and subsequent demand for denture solutions.

Regional Market Analysis
North America Leadership
North America held the highest market share in revenue terms 46.2% by 2023 and holding a USD 646.8 Million value for the Dentures Market. The region’s dominance stems from advanced healthcare infrastructure, high disposable incomes, and strong research and development investments.
United States Focus:Β The U.S. dentures market size was worth $703.3 million in 2022 and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 6.5% during the forecast period. The U.S. market benefits from widespread dental clinic networks and increasing adoption of digital denture technologies.
European Market Position
In 2024, Europe stood at USD 0.83 billion. European markets are characterized by strong regulatory frameworks and emphasis on quality standards in dental prosthetics manufacturing.

Leading Companies and Competitive Landscape
Market Leaders
Dentsply Sirona:Β A dominant force in the global denture market, known for innovative digital solutions and comprehensive product portfolios. In January 2024, Dentsply Sirona launched the Lucitone Digital Print Denture System for digital denture manufacturing.
Zimmer Biomet Holdings:Β Dentsply Sirona and Zimmer Biomet are some of the major players in the global market. The company focuses on advanced overdenture systems and implant-supported solutions.
Additional Key Players:Β Some of the key players in the Denture Markets are DENTSPLY SIRONA Inc., COLTENE Holding AG, IvoclarVivadent AG, Modern Dental Group Ltd., Zimmer Biomet Holdings Inc., Thommen Medical AG, GC dental, Amann Girrbach AG
